## Democratic Senators Revolt: Overwhelming Vote to Block Bomb, Bulldozer Sales to Israel
A significant breach has opened in the Democratic Party's long-standing support for Israel, as a majority of its senators voted to block the sale of bombs and bulldozers to the country. The votes, while ultimately failing due to unified Republican opposition, mark a stark departure from the party leadership's traditional stance and signal a profound shift in sentiment among the Democratic rank-and-file. The move reflects plummeting support for Israel within the party base and growing anger over the war in Gaza.

The two resolutions, introduced by Senator Bernie Sanders, I-Vt., forced a public reckoning on military aid. While the measures did not pass, the overwhelming Democratic support for them represents a watershed moment in the party's relationship with Israel and the government of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u. For months, party leaders had maintained strong support for Israel despite mounting outrage from their own voters over the conduct of the war.

Senator Sanders framed the vote as a direct reflection of American public opinion, stating, 'The polls are very clear: The overwhelming majority of American people do not want to continue to give weapons to Netanyahu and his horrific wars in the Mideast.' The action signals that pressure from the base is finally forcing party leaders to take note, potentially reshaping future debates on U.S. foreign policy and arms sales in the region.
